Picture This? Driving 100+ on a lonely freeway when your hood starts to shake and vibrate really bad. Question? Anybody ever think about cutting under the hood scoops to make the scoops functional. You think it would be better because it gives the air that is coming at you some place to go. Plus it would help cool the engine. Would making them functional work?

It might help keep engine temp. down a bit, but thats about it... "Functional" as in a type of ram-air, would require finding/fabricating some sort of piping to go from the hood scoops to the MAF meter.
